body {
	margin: 0;
	padding: 0;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 100%;

}

h1 {
	FONT-WEIGHT: bold;  FONT-SIZE: 11px; COLOR: #D91421; FONT-FAMILY: verdana, arial; TEXT-DECORATION: none
}


h2 {
	FONT-WEIGHT: bold;  FONT-SIZE: 11px; COLOR: #D91421; FONT-FAMILY: verdana, arial; TEXT-DECORATION: none
}

h3 {
	F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#D91421; FONT-FAMILY: verdana, arial; TEXT-DECORATION: none
}

ul {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	line-height: 140%;
	list-style-image: url('../nav_pic/arrow.gif');
	margin:20px;
	}
	
li {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#666666;
	line-height: 140%;
	}


.kopfzeile   {
	font-family: Verdana, Arial, Geneva, Helvetica;
	text-decoration: none;
	font-size: 11px;
	font-weight: bold;
	margin-left: 10;
	color: #FFFFFF;
}
.ftext_balken 
{
	font-family: Verdana, Arial, Geneva, Helvetica;
	text-decoration: none;
	font-size: 11px;
	text-indent: 2px;
	line-height: 140%;
	margin-left: 2px;
}

.ref_w       
{ font-family: Verdana, Arial, Geneva, Helvetica; 
text-decoration: none; 
font-size: 11px; color: #FFFFFF; 
font-weight: bold; 
text-align: left;
text-indent: 2px; }

.ref         
{ font-family: Verdana, Arial, Geneva, Helvetica; 
text-decoration: none; 
font-size: 11px; 
text-align: left; 
line-height: 140%;  }

.gliederung  {
	font-family: Verdana, Arial, Geneva, Helvetica;
	text-decoration: none;
	font-size: 11px;
	line-height: 140%;
	text-indent: -10px;
	list-style-type: none;
	margin-left: 10;
	margin-top: 0;
	margin-bottom: 0;
	list-style-position: outside;
	text-align: left;
	display: list-item;
	padding: 0px;
	margin-right: 0px;
}

.ref_sw      
{ font-family: Verdana, Arial, Geneva, Helvetica; 
text-decoration: none; 
font-size: 11px; 
font-weight: bold; 
text-align: left;	
text-indent: 2px; }

.ueberschrift 
{ font-family: Verdana, Arial, Geneva, Helvetica; 
text-decoration: none; 
font-size: 13px; 
font-weight: bold; }

.ueber_ftext 
{
	font-family: Verdana, Arial, Geneva, Helvetica;
	text-decoration: none;
	font-size: 11px;
	font-weight: bold;
	text-align: left;
	text-indent: 0px;
	line-height: 140%;
}

.ueber_balken {
	font-family: Verdana, Arial, Geneva, Helvetica;
	text-decoration: none;
	font-size: 11px;
	font-weight: bold;
	text-align: left;
	text-indent: 2px
	line-height: 140%;
}
.ftext  { font-family: Verdana, Arial, Geneva, Helvetica; text-decoration: none; font-size: 11px; line-height: 140%; }
.ftext_w  { font-family: Verdana, Arial, Geneva, Helvetica; text-decoration: none; font-size: 11px; line-height: 140%; color: #FFFFFF; }
.adresse {
	font-family: Verdana, Arial, Geneva, Helvetica;
	text-decoration: none;
	font-size: 10px;
	margin-left: 5;
line-height: 120%;}

a.adresse:link {   color: #000000; }
a.adresse:visited {   color: #D91421; }
a.adresse:hover {   color: #D91421; text-decoration:underline; color:#D91421;}

.start  { font-family: Verdana, Arial, Geneva, Helvetica; text-decoration: none; 
font-size: 11px; line-height: 140%; 
	color: #FFFFFF; }

a.start:link {   color: #FFFFFF; }
a.start:visited {   color: #FFFFFF; }
a.start:hover {   color: #D91421; text-decoration:underline; color:#D91421;}

.start_e  { font-family: Verdana, Arial, Geneva, Helvetica; text-decoration: none; 
font-size: 11px; line-height: 140%; 
	color: #D91421; }

a.start_e:link {   color: #D91421; }
a.start_e:visited {   color: #D91421; }
a.start_e:hover {   color: #D91421; text-decoration:underline; color:#D91421;}

.bereich  { font-family: Verdana, Arial, Geneva, Helvetica; text-decoration: none; 
font-size: 11px; line-height: 140%; 
	color: #D91421; }

.bereich:link {   color: #D91421; }
.bereich:visited {   color: #D91421; }
.bereich:hover {   color: #D91421; text-decoration:underline; color:#D91421;}

.indexleiste_schrift {
	font-family: Verdana, Arial, Geneva, Helvetica;
	text-decoration: none;
	font-size: 3px;
	font-weight: bold;
	margin-left: 10;
	color: #FFFFFF;
}

.navigation {
	font-family: Verdana, Arial, Geneva, Helvetica;
	font-size: 11px;
	font-weight: bold;
	line-height: 140%;
	color: #4A4A4A;
	}
	
.navigation_klein {
	font-family: Verdana, Arial, Geneva, Helvetica;
	font-size: 11px;
	font-weight: normal;
	line-height: 140%;
	color: #DDE2E9;
		}
.navigation_back {
	font-family: Verdana, Arial, Geneva, Helvetica;
	font-size: 10px;
	font-weight: normal;
	line-height: 100%;
	color: #546F8F;
		}	
	
a {text-decoration: none;}

a.bw:link {   color: #000000; }
a.bw:visited {   color: #000000; }
a.bw:hover {   color: #546F8F; }

a.wb:link {   color: #5C758D; }
a.wb:visited {   color: #5C758D; }
a.wb:hover {   color: #092C5B; }

a.nbw:link {   color: #CBD4DD; }
a.nbw:visited {   color: #CBD4DD; }
a.nbw:hover {   color: #FFFFFF; }

a.nwb:link {   color: #FFFFFF; }
a.nwb:visited {   color: #FFFFFF; }
a.nwb:hover {   color: #CBD4DD; }

.refueber {font-family: Verdana, Arial, Geneva, Helvetica; font-size: 11px;	font-weight: bold;}
.navikarte {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	Color: #000000;
	text-align: left;
	vertical-align: bottom;
	}
.refeizug       
	  { font-family: Verdana, Arial, Geneva, Helvetica; 
text-decoration: none; 
font-size: 11px; 
text-align: left;	
text-indent: 2px;
line-height: 140%; }

.weiss { color:#FFFFFF; }

.textlink { color:#5C758D; font-family: Verdana, Arial, Geneva, Helvetica; text-decoration: none; font-size: 11px; line-height: 140%;  }
.gliederung2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	line-height: 140%;
	text-indent: 0pt;
	display: list-item;
	list-style-position: outside;
	text-align: left;
	padding: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	margin-left: 18px;
	list-style-type: none;
}
.tabgrey       
	  { background-color: #E6E6E6; }

.liste1       
	  { border: 1px solid #F4F4F4;
	   background-color:#F4F4F4;
	   font-family: Verdana, Arial, Geneva, Helvetica;
	   text-decoration: none;
	   font-size: 10px;}	  
	 
.box		{
			border: solid #546F8F 1px;
			background-color: #FFFFFF;
			padding: 4px;
			padding-top: 4px;
			margin-bottom: 4px;
			width:160px;
			}	
			 
#navibox		{
			position:absolute;
	        width:105px;
	        height:100px;
	       line-height:2px ;
	        left: 791px;
	        top: 150px;
}
#Layer1 {
	position:absolute;
	width:200px;
	height:115px;
	z-index:1001;
	left: 789px;
	top: 149px;
}
#Layer2 {
	position:absolute;
	width:460px;
	z-index:2;
	left: 316px;
	top: 403px;
}		
#Layer3 {
	position:absolute;
	width:117px;
	height:177px;
	z-index:2;
	left: 792px;
	top: 401px;
}	
#Layer-es {
	position:absolute;
	width:464px;
	z-index:2;
	left: 316px;
	top: 603px;
}	
/* glasmarte - Startseite jQuery */




#slideshow {
	padding: 0;
	margin: 0;
	position: absolute;
	top: 523px;
	left: 319px;
	height: 180;
	width: 460px;

}

#slideshow IMG {
	position:absolute;
	z-index:8;
	top: -1px;
	left: -3px;
}

#slideshow IMG.active {
    z-index:10;
}

#slideshow IMG.last-active {
    z-index:9;
}

@charset "utf-8";
/* CSS Document */

#header_image {
    clear:both;
    height:160px;
    background-color:black;
    margin: 0;
}
